Abstract

This study examined the effect of four forms of justice (i.e., distributive, procedural, interpersonal and informational justice) on work to family enrichment. This will help to understand the extent to which organizations are fair enough to take care of the social side of their employees and their policies, programs and procedures are not only for the work related role but providing them a fair deal which enables them to improve their family role as well. For this cross sectional type of research one time primary data were collected from the 210 lower level workers of wholesale dates market of Khairpur Mir’s district of Pakistan through convenient sampling method. We found significant effect of all four forms of justice on work to family enrichment. Implications of this study for the workers of multiple firms are discussed.
